Abstract
• The Diabetic Retinopathy Study (DRS) Research Group has so far identified four retinopathy factors that increase the two-year risk of developing severe visual loss. The risk grows as the number of risk factors increases. Eyes with three or more risk factors (eyes with "high-risk characteristics") are at a much higher risk than eyes with two or fewer factors. The DRS protocol was changed in 1976 to require consideration of treatment for these "high-risk" eyes.
